What Does SCR DEF Mean? A Complete Guide to Selective Catalytic Reduction
Quick Answer
SCR DEF stands for Selective Catalytic Reduction Diesel Exhaust Fluid. It's an advanced emission control technology that uses a urea-based solution to reduce harmful nitrogen oxide (NOx) emissions from diesel engines by up to 90%.
Understanding SCR Technology
What is SCR?
Selective Catalytic Reduction (SCR) is a proven technology used to reduce nitrogen oxide (NOx) emissions from diesel engines. This system has become the industry standard for meeting stringent EPA emissions regulations.
- Reduces NOx emissions by 85-90%
- Improves fuel efficiency by 3-5%
- Meets EPA Tier 4 Final standards
- Compatible with existing diesel engines
What is DEF (Diesel Exhaust Fluid)?
DEF is a high-purity urea solution consisting of:
32.5% Automotive Grade Urea
Ultra-pure urea that meets ISO 22241 standards
67.5% Deionized Water
Purified water free from contaminants
How SCR DEF Systems Work
DEF Injection
The system injects precise amounts of DEF into the hot exhaust stream before the SCR catalyst.
Thermal Decomposition
High exhaust temperatures convert DEF into ammonia (NH₃) and carbon dioxide (CO₂).
Chemical Reaction
Ammonia reacts with NOx over the SCR catalyst, converting harmful emissions into harmless nitrogen and water vapor.

Frequently Asked Questions
How much DEF does my engine consume?
Typically, DEF consumption is about 2-6% of fuel consumption, depending on engine load and operating conditions.
What happens if I run out of DEF?
Modern engines will enter "limp mode" with reduced power and speed limits. Eventually, the engine may not restart until DEF is refilled.
How should DEF be stored?
Store DEF in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Ideal storage temperature is between 12°F and 86°F (-11°C to 30°C).
